In our daily lives, we often face challenges that can lead feelings of anxiety. During these trying times, it's vital to extend ourselves with the same understanding we would shower to a friend. Self-compassion involves caring for ourselves with gentleness, acknowledging our difficulties without judgment.

Nurturing self-compassion can change your view with yourself. It allows you to become more forgiving towards your shortcomings, and it builds your capacity to handle obstacles.

By practicing self-compassion, you can create a more sense of calm in your life.

Shower Yourself with Care: Simple Techniques for Self-Compassion

Self-compassion isn't about pampering yourself; it's about approaching yourself with the same warmth you'd offer a dear friend. When challenges arise, instead of criticizing yourself, try extending copyright of support.

Here are some straightforward techniques to nurture self-compassion:

  • Practice mindful breathing to settle your mind.
  • Recognize your states without criticism.
  • Bear in thought that you're valuable, flaws and all.

By adopting self-compassion, you foster a foundation for happiness.
